The illustrative footage from Israeli territory makes it clear that the Iron Dome, despite its numerous innovations and serious echeloning, is still poorly suited to intercepting the warheads of medium-range ballistic missiles. Its working niche remains rockets, mortar shells, UAVs and relatively low-altitude and low-speed targets with a predictable trajectory.

In addition, it is worth noting that the warheads of Iran's ballistic missiles broke through the missile defense echelons like "Hetz" and the American THAAD. And if this happened, then there is practically nothing to intercept Iran's ballistic missiles with at the final stage.

It is worth noting separately that Iranian warheads, unlike Russian ones, do not maneuver in the final section of the flight. This simplifies the work of the air defense in theory, but only if the air defense is ready to fire dozens of missiles simultaneously. The Iranians, in general, have achieved success largely due to the density of their missiles. In saturation conditions, even non-maneuvering units do their job. Now imagine if these were units with controlled flight at high speed, like, for example, the Avangard or even the naval Bulava. Then even the Arrow would not help.

A curious and at the same time alarming moment for Israel and the US is that the THAAD system, which is part of the prospective US global missile defense architecture, known under the working title "Golden Dome" - Donald Trump's flagship concept, actually failed to cope with its task. These air defense systems performed some part of the exoatmospheric interception, but it is impossible to say that they played a key role in repelling the attack at this time.

Look, I'm seeing this from the inside, and am admittedly biased towards our president (and my friend), but there's a lot of crazy stuff on social media, so I wanted to address some things directly on the Iran issue:

First, POTUS has been amazingly consistent, over 10 years, that Iran cannot have a nuclear weapon. Over the last few months, he encouraged his foreign policy team to reach a deal with the Iranians to accomplish this goal. The president has made clear that Iran cannot have uranium enrichment. And he said repeatedly that this would happen one of two ways--the easy way or the "other" way.

Second, I've seen a lot of confusion over the issue of "civilian nuclear power" and "uranium enrichment." These are distinct issues. Iran could have civilian nuclear power without enrichment, but Iran rejected that. Meanwhile, they've enriched uranium far above the level necessary for any civilian purpose. They've been found in violation of their non-proliferation obligations by the International Atomic Energy Agency (IAEA), which is hardly a rightwing organization.

It's one thing to want civilian nuclear energy. It's another thing to demand sophisticated enrichment capacity. And it's still another to cling to enrichment while simultaneously violating basic non-proliferation obligations and enriching right to the point of weapons-grade uranium.

I have yet to see a single good argument for why Iran needed to enrich uranium well above the threshold for civilian use. I've yet to see a single good argument for why Iran was justified in violating its non-proliferation obligations. I've yet to see a single good pushback against the IAEA's findings.

Meanwhile, the president has shown remarkable restraint in keeping our military's focus on protecting our troops and protecting our citizens.

He may decide he needs to take further action to end Iranian enrichment. That decision ultimately belongs to the president. And of course, people are right to be worried about foreign entanglement after the last 25 years of idiotic foreign policy.

But I believe the president has earned some trust on this issue. And having seen this up close and personal, I can assure you that he is only interested in using the American military to accomplish the American people's goals. Whatever he does, that is his focus.

- Vice President J.D. Vance

If Iran survives as a state and a military system after the end of the current conflict, its approaches to the formation of layered defense will need to be revised at the doctrinal level. First of all, in the part that concerns air defense and missile defense on the routes of possible aviation penetration, including those sectors from which Israel has already entered or may enter in the future.

The IRGC's loss of command, failure to detect an attack early, and inability to stop Israeli strikes on approach are not so much a technological problem as a systemic error in defense planning. In its current form, Iran's air defense is more focused on demonstrating than repelling modern combined strikes.

However, Israel also has something to think about. If Iran gains access to more modern technologies – first of all, to maneuvering warheads for ballistic missiles, as well as to full-fledged hypersonic units or new types of separating warheads – then this will level the strategic balance.

The current Israeli missile defense system (Hetz, David's Sling, Iron Dome) is based on the concept of defeating ballistics along a predictable trajectory. The maneuvering warhead is a variable that breaks the interception algorithm and in some cases makes existing missile defense systems useless.

Iran, if it survives, will have to shell out a lot of money for deep echeloned air defense in the western directions, strengthen the electronic warfare-air defense-intelligence link, and move from reactive defense to proactive with sufficiently strong forecasting. Israel will have to prepare for a new round of missile threats, where the old principles of missile defense will no longer work. This conflict has shown the limits of both systems.
